160mm EC Single Inlet Blower made especially for Dehumidifier is the PS3N160B2EM. When compared to ordinary AC induction motors, its high-efficiency EC motor delivers much improved efficiency, resulting in energy savings of 30% to 50% under all working situations. Its dual-mode stepless speed control (0–10 VDC/PWM) allows for real-time airflow modification depending on input from the ambient humidity sensor of the dehumidifier. This produces "on-demand airflow," which eliminates the energy loss and waste of cooling and heating capacity brought on by fixed-speed fans. This makes it especially appropriate for industrial dehumidification applications that need to run continuously for extended periods of time. It easily overcomes system resistance from evaporator coils, condenser fins, high-efficiency filters, and long-distance air ducts in dehumidification systems thanks to its 38-blade galvanized steel forward-curved impeller and optimized volute channel design. This is essential for industrial dehumidification applications that need to deliver dry air to remote locations or environments with many obstacles.

By supporting speed signal output (FG), the fans enable remote monitoring through environmental monitoring systems (EMS) and system integration. They can accurately match the constant airflow or constant static pressure control techniques of dehumidifiers when combined with 0–10V/PWM speed control, satisfying the two objectives of accurate dehumidification and stable airflow in situations with constant humidity and temperature.
